On the death of Thomas Conden: who drowned at Matinicus Seal Island, in the 17th year of his age; while he and his brother, both of Matinicus, were a gunning, he fell from the rocks and was drowned, the 20th of October, in the year 1821
Composed by his mother. Pages [1,4] blank. Each poem printed in two columns divided by line of type ornaments.
